Related QuestionsWhat are sales tax revenues used for?
Faqs: sales tax: departments: City of Fort CollinsOf the City’s 3.0% sales tax, 2.25% is the base rate. The base rate is used to fund general government services like police, transportation and administration. Three one-quarter cent dedicated taxes were approved by City voters to be used specifically for streets and transportation, general city projects and natural areas. The quarter-cent taxes for streets and transportation and general city projects will expire on December 31, 2015.

Related QuestionsWhat percentage of revenues do the players receive?
NBA Salary Cap FAQContracts are individually negotiated between players and teams, and several factors control the amount each player can receive. Collectively, the players are guaranteed to receive at least 57% of revenues in salaries & benefits. If it's ever less, the league cuts a check to the Players Association after the season for distribution to the players. There is also an escrow system that helps to limit the money the players receive to a specific percentage of revenue.

Related QuestionsWhat are operating versus nonoperating revenues?
The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S) -...Operating revenues are received in exchange for goods or services provided, such as sales or tuition. The payer must also be the one who receives the services. Nonoperating revenues result from "nonexchange transactions" such as donations, state appropriations, tax revenues, and certain grants. Federal appropriations are usually accounted for as non-operating revenues, similarly to state appropriations.
Related QuestionsWhat comprises federal spending and revenues?
House Budget Committee - DemocratsThe federal government will collect $2.057 trillion in revenues in 2005, according to CBO projections. Individual income taxes make up $899 billion of the amount, or 43.7 percent. Total federal government spending (including Social Security) for 2005 is projected to be $2.425 trillion. “On-budget” spending, which excludes Social Security and net spending of the Postal Service, will be $2.024 trillion. “Off-budget” spending will be $401 billion.

Related QuestionsHow does the NRCC collect revenues?
Musicians' Neighbouring Rights RoyaltiesThe Copyright Board of Canada certifies the neighbouring rights tariffs to be paid by users of sound recordings in Canada. The NRCC has filed tariffs for 28 different types of users, including radio stations, restaurants, theatres, clubs and hotels. As each tariff is certified by the Copyright Board, the NRCC begins to collect revenues from that user group across Canada, and then distributes the revenues to performers and makers of sound recordings through its five member collectives.
